Specs comparison
| Spec | GTX 1070 Ti | RTX 5000 Ada | Difference |
|---|---|---|---|
| Memory | |||
| Capacity | 8 GB GDDR5 | 32 GB GDDR6 | 4x more on RTX 5000 Ada |
| Bandwidth | 256 GB/s | 576 GB/s | 2.2x higher on RTX 5000 Ada |
| Bus width | 256-bit | 256-bit | Identical |
| Compute · dense | |||
| FP8 | Not supported | 522.2 TFLOPS | RTX 5000 Ada only |
| FP16 / BF16 | 261.1 TFLOPS | ||
| FP32 | 8.2 TFLOPS | 65.3 TFLOPS | 8x higher on RTX 5000 Ada |
| Platform | |||
| Interconnect | PCIe only | PCIe only | |
| Board power | 180 W | 250 W | 1.4x higher on RTX 5000 Ada |
| Released | Q4 2017 | Q3 2023 | 6 years newer on RTX 5000 Ada |
| Precision | |||
| Supported formats | FP16FP32 | FP8FP16BF16TF32FP32INT4INT8 | |
Compute: Vendor peak figures, dense and per GPU. Not measured throughput.
Source: GTX 1070 Ti datasheet and RTX 5000 Ada datasheet.
